203204, ATHENIAN, London, British Museum, London, British Museum, 1836,0224.11

  • Vase Number: 203204
  • Fabric: ATHENIAN
  • Technique: RED-FIGURE
  • Shape Name: OINOCHOE
  • Provenance: ITALY, NOLA
  • Date: -500 to -450
  • Attributed To: PALERMO 4, P OF by BEAZLEY
  • Decoration: Body: ATHENA WITH HELMET AND SPEAR
  • Last Recorded Collection: London, British Museum: E515
  • Previous Collections:
  • Publication Record: Beazley, J.D., Attic Red-Figure Vase-Painters, 2nd edition (Oxford, 1963): 311.12
    Beazley, J.D., Attic Red-figure Vase-painters, 1st ed. (Oxford, 1942): 208.8
    Burn, L. and Glynn, R., Beazley Addenda (Oxford, 1982): 106
    Carpenter, T.H., with Mannack, T. and Mendonca, M., Beazley Addenda, 2nd edition (Oxford, 1989): 213
    Mitteilungen des Deutschen Archäologischen Instituts, Athenische Abteilung: 89 (1974) PL.48.3
